摘要

Portable LIBS, (Laser Induced Breakdown Spectroscopy) systems are capable of real-time material analysis without sample preparation. LIBS systems focus a high peak power laser pulse onto a targeted material to produce a laser spark or plasma. Elemental line spectra is created, collected and analyzed by a fiber spectrophotometer. The line spectra emission data is quickly displayed on a laptop computer display. "Eye-safe" Class I lasers provide for practical in-situ LIBS applications such as detection of malignant skin tissues without the need for eye-protection goggles. This is due to the fact that Megawatt peak power Q-switched lasers operating at 1.54um in the narrow spectral window between 1.5um and 1.6um are approximately 8000 times more "eye-safe" than other laser devices operating in the visible and near infrared.
